single ceiling speaker between driver and passenger

Quick question - today while working on projects inside my 2008 Berkshire, I had the radio playing - enjoying some tunes. I realized that the single ceiling speaker, between the driver and passenger seemed to be silent. There are two ceiling speakers behind the driver and two behind the passenger and four more in the kitchen and dining area. The brochure says the unit has 8 speakers - and there are 8 that belt out music. My question, is that single speaker for the radio? I took it down and it is connected to speaker wire but the speaker itself does nothing...

So - after posting - I'm wondering if this is a surround sound speaker???

It is a center channel speaker for the surround system and not powered by the radio. It will come on with the dvd player or any movies that are played in Dolby 5.1, including if you have a HD sat receiver. Mine is an '08 as well, unless the newer radio units in the newer MH's power that speaker off the radio, but I doubt it.
